1889 - JC Walker Brothers is founded on Virginia’s Eastern Shore, beginning a family tradition in seafood. Early 1900s - Generations of Walkers operate fish traps and oyster packing houses, building expertise in coastal waters. 1980s - Brothers Tom and Wade Walker begin cultivating Seaside Brand clams. At the time, clam farming was experimental and widely doubted. Through years of persistence and trial and error, JC Walker Brothers achieves consistent harvests by the late 1980s. Today - Now spanning six generations and over 125 years, JC Walker Brothers manages hundreds of acres of shellfish leases and operates a successful clam and oyster aquaculture company
